Leaking Seals and also Faucets
Though the problems with dripping seals are easier to remedy, this trouble causes flooding in your bathroom as water leaks out at every chance it obtains. Dripping seals can be managed by tightening the seals or replacing them with a brand-new seal. If the leakage in your commode is created by a broken flange, dialing us instantly will save you unnecessary labor.
Weak Flushes
Weak flushes happen due to blocked holes below the bathroom bowl. Utilizing a thin cable to poke at these holes to loosen the blocking debris at the bottom of the drain will go a long way. If, after doing this, the bathroom still flushes slowly, you'll require the assistance of an expert plumber asap.

What Should You do During a Plumbing Emergency?
An overflowing toilet
This can be a nightmare, especially in a large commercial business such as a shopping center or a restaurant. Overflowing toilets can cause damage to flooring, cabinetry, and other structures in the bathrooms. Furthermore, overflowing toilets pose a health risk due to waste that backs up and can require specialized cleanup.
Wall and/or floor leaks
Any noticeable wall or floor leaks should be brought to professional attention immediately! The longer wall/floor leaks are let go the more damage they do.
Blocked water pipe
When your water supply suddenly becomes cut off, whether in a sink, tub, toilet, etc. there is an indication of a blockage somewhere in the pipe system. A plumber would be able to locate the blockage, remove it, and restore your water supply.
A pipe burst
When this happens, damage can occur quickly to your home or business. Not only does water damage the structure itself, but can cause significant monetary damage to furniture, goods, or products. If a main pipe burst can even lead to damage to neighboring residences or commercial properties.
